铝对马尾松幼苗光合作用的若干影响

Photosynthesis and Transpiration Responses in Aluminum Stressed Masson Pine

  • 摘要: 本工作在溶液培养条件下,研究了铝对马尾松针叶叶绿素含量、叶绿素吸收光谱、光合作用和叶绿体甘油醛-3-磷酸脱氢酶活性的影响。

     

    Abstract: The effects of Al stress on photosynthesis and transpiration in Masson pine were studied in this report. It showed that the Al toxicity decreased photosynthesis and increased transpiration. Further results showed Al decreased chlorophyll contents in needles, reduced the activities of GAP; therefore, aluminum could influence photosynthesis by damaging chloroplast membranes, decreasing chlorophyll contents and inhibiting some enzyme activities.
